Transaction 44fb5194979c5d633f47b07f7936c3966929c1517b7b123f0c000de453b6132f

248 Input
2 Outputs
  • 44fb5194979c5d633f47b07f7936c3966929c1517b7b123f0c000de453b6132f:0
  • value  1673890
    address  1PMowf2RYoFyMWj5ewRknJk7gjQhw68SBu
  • 44fb5194979c5d633f47b07f7936c3966929c1517b7b123f0c000de453b6132f:1
  • value  880000000
    address  12BEXKvW87FyVFmsUCUS2boLYEN19oWQCz